    Can I use histograms with categorical data?

    Select a bin size that balances between showing trends and revealing patterns. A larger bin size may mask important details, while a smaller bin size may result in a cluttered histogram.

    Histograms are difficult to create

    Yes, you can use histograms with categorical data, but they're more effective for continuous data. Categorical data may require alternative visualizations, such as bar charts or pie charts.
